Home window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new, modern units to enhance a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. The process typically includes careful removal of the old window, preparation of the opening, and precise installation of the new window to ensure a proper fit. This service often addresses iss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and visible signs of wear or damage. Professional contractors can help ensure that the replacement is performed correctly, minimizing potential issues related to improper installation.

Replacing windows can help resolve common problems like air leaks, excessive noise, and difficulty maintaining interior temperatures. Worn or damaged windows may lead to higher energy bills due to poor insulation, and they can also compromise security and comfort within a property. Upgrading to newer window models can improve the overall safety of the home by replacing outdated or broken units. Additionally, modern windows often feature better materials and designs that can reduce outside noise and enhance the aesthetic appeal of a property.

Replacement Window Costs - The average cost for home window replacement services typ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and material choices. Larger or custom-designed windows may cost more, sometimes exceeding $1,200 each.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ific project needs.

Material Expenses - The type of window material significantly influences the overall cost. V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, often between $200 and $600 per window, while wood or fiberglass options can range from $500 to over $1,000. Costs vary based on durability and aesthetic preferences.

Installation Fees - Installation costs generally add $100 to $300 per window, depending on the complexity of the project. Factors such as existing window condition and accessibility can influence labor expenses. Local service providers can give detailed quotes based on specific requirements.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include removing old windows, upgrading insulation, or adding special features like energy-efficient glass. These extras can increase the total cost by several hundred dollars per window. Pros can help identify potential additional charges during the consultation process.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if I need window replacement? Signs such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, or visible damage can indicate the need for window replacement. A local service provider can assess your windows and recommend suitable options.

What types of windows are available for replacement? Common options include double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ows. A professional can help determine which style best suits your home and needs.

How long does a window replacement typically take? The duration depends on the number of windows and the complexity of the installation. Contact a local contractor for an estimate tailored to your project.

Are there energy-efficient window options? Yes, many replacement windows feature energy-efficient glass and framing materials that can improve insulation and reduce energy costs. A local expert can provide recommendations.
